Output ecb7bb269dfc45acb94b6f86a57bcdf61de5b9b11a7d85ea882d8cf00b917128:1

value
2501448838394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24c8fd50bfe96c9418a8033ee24fe50c24600a32 OP_EQUALVERIFY OP_CHECKSIG
address
D8VbeAGLUd1zpiu2zjaZdkM99KVr5mJumJ
transaction
ecb7bb269dfc45acb94b6f86a57bcdf61de5b9b11a7d85ea882d8cf00b917128